Output 527a035ed6b5ce23491127cda2ca8a50b30418eac844ac460253e206d15bef65:4

value
170900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ed788bc70f8190c960db7c8edfe595d8f5126944 OP_EQUAL
address
3PLeUh2U49jEG3e7tDUZT89Fw9eQQUeg1g
transaction
527a035ed6b5ce23491127cda2ca8a50b30418eac844ac460253e206d15bef65
confirmations
157758
spent
true